After you have decided the best location and method to integrate your new built in single oven, you will need to choose between an under-counter or eye level installation. An under-counter built-in oven is a great option if you have limited counter space or cabinet space, as it can be placed beneath the countertop. This design can also give a a sleek and modern look in your kitchen.
Eye-level ovens can be a more permanent fixture in your kitchen. They can be set on top of a counter, or in an additional lower cabinet and are typically placed close to or at eye level for convenience. They can be integrated into the kitchen island to give it a seamless and stylish appearance.
When looking for a built in oven, be sure to think about practical aspects such as the ease of cleaning and maintenance. A built-in range requires professional installation by a Gas Safe engineer.
